Exploring the Chinese Way of Downsizing in Transitional Era: Two Case Studies
Two Cases were studied focusing on the antecedents,processes and consequences of downsizing.Based on results of the above and compared with conceptual models from others,we developed a conceptual model to understand the downsizing mechanism in Chinese State-owned Enterprises in todays transitional era.The main points include: Chinese State-Owned Enterprises downsizing is a government-driven event,regarded as a crisis;intensity of the crisis among managers mediates their downsizing decision making strategies;and survivors psychological reactions are critical consequences,since the goal of downsizing is to improve efficiency whilst to reduce the cost.
